Transaction 16eb5644f72ce345502c193ba70cd044299888e83fd33f626a27e7a941c9bca9

1 Input
2 Outputs
  • 16eb5644f72ce345502c193ba70cd044299888e83fd33f626a27e7a941c9bca9:0
  • value  358252463
    address  bc1qg0lrqhnxgvzajk55x4pnaj2y4t9gpvtrruq0jz
  • 16eb5644f72ce345502c193ba70cd044299888e83fd33f626a27e7a941c9bca9:1
  • value  10000000
    address  3LY89vLDcyYoifRMnpBCGTe8SZBbkVSNQX